Do This And Keep Your Chelsea Job: 3 Things Maurizio Sarri Needs To Do

Chelsea were dumped out of the FA Cup by Manchester United on Tuesday and the result has put more pressure on Maurizio Sarri.

The Blues have now lost two out of their last three games, but the two defeats against first Manchester City and now Manchester United will sting the Londoners.

Chelsea can still finish the season with some silverware as they are in the final of the EFL Cup, but they will have to get past Manchester City in trying to do so.

Sarri’s first season was always going to be difficult considering his style is pretty demanding, but results early on in his spell sort of papered over the cracks.

Here are three things Chelsea need to do for Sarri to keep his job.

#3 Win the EFL Cup

Chelsea’s hire and fire policy has worked as the club have often won a lot of silverware in the last 15 years or so. The Blues take on Manchester City, a side who beat them 6-0 in their last league game in the EFL Cup final on Sunday.

Sarri’s side will have to make a statement and it’s likely that they’ll be up for the game. Considering the Italian was brought in to play a particular brand of football, a cup in his first season will hold him in good stead with the club’s board.

Chelsea do have some capable players, and if they perform to the best of their abilities, like they did at Stamford Bridge against Manchester City earlier in the season, then there’s no reason why Sarri’s side can beat the Sky Blues at Wembley.

#2 Make it to the Champions League

Chelsea cannot afford to miss out on Champions League qualification, and have two options right now. Either they can focus on the Europa League, a competition they are more than capable of winning, or try and topple Manchester United from the top four.

Sarri’s side were placed comfortably in the top four in December, but an indifferent run in the league has seen them drop to sixth in the Premier League table.

With Manchester United in a stunning run of form at the moment, Chelsea need to step up as they can’t afford to drop further behind.

#1 Sarri needs to get the best out of Jorginho and Higuain

Having managed both the players in Napoli, Sarri managed to convince Chelsea to sign the duo. Now, Sarri needs to get the best out of the duo as they are key players.

While Jorginho started the season well, teams have exposed what he lacks. While the Italian can pass the ball and recycle possession well, he lacks pace and hasn’t been able to provide the protection the back four need.

N’Golo Kante’s change in position has had a big impact as well as his best position is as a defensive midfielder.

For Chelsea to have more balance, Kante needs to be played in his natural position, but, that would also get rid of the team’s ability to retain possession as Jorginho is best known for the same. So that’s one conundrum Sarri will have to solve.

Higuain, on the other hand, was signed to take the goalscoring pressure off Eden Hazard’s shoulders.

The Argentine needs a bit of time to adapt as he joined the club in January, but if he isn’t scoring goals by mid-march, questions will be asked once again.
